The North Carolina State Memorial was built to honor twenty-three infantry regiments, three cavalry regiments, three artillery batteries, and one infantry battalion all which participated in the Battle of Gettysburg.
The material used for the memorial is Standard Bronze, the contractor was A. Kunst Foundry, and the sculptor was Gutzon Borglum. The memorial cost about $50,000.
